Visionary product developer with deep education in research and analytics. … WebThe cervix is about 3 to 4 cm long. It is made up mostly of connective tissue and muscle. It is divided into 2 main parts: The endocervix is the inner part of the cervix lining the canal leading into the uterus. The ectocervix (exocervix) is the outer part of the cervix. It is rounded and lip-like and sticks out into the vagina.

It … WebOct 23, 2024 · The uterus is made up of two main layers of tissue, the myometrium and the endometrium. The myometrium is the outer layer of muscle of the uterus. It is responsible for contractions during labor and menstrual cramps. The endometrium is a specialized tissue inside the cavity of the uterus. It has cycles of growth and shedding.

[ edit on Wikidata] The uterus (from Latin uterus, plural uteri) or womb ( / wuːm /) is the organ in the reproductive system of most female mammals, including humans, that accommodates the embryonic and fetal development of one or more embryos until birth. The uterus is a hormone -responsive sex organ that ...

Being expected to keep your hair in a particular style, or shave or wax certain parts of your body, is gender, not sex. geometry gym crackWebAug 27, 2024 · One of the two ovaries releases a mature egg. The egg is picked up by the fallopian tube. Sperm swim up the cervix, through the uterus and into the fallopian tube to reach the egg for fertilization. The fertilized egg travels down the fallopian tube to the uterus. The fertilized egg attaches (implants) to the inside of the uterus and grows. geometry g rotations worksheet 1 answer keyWebDuring the second and third trimesters, the pre-pregnancy uterus—about the size of a fist—grows dramatically to contain the fetus, causing a number of anatomical changes in the mother (Figure 28.4.1).
